Output dc5d58804ab457f652b4c7a4e5f76e00a1d211766fb3cb661dab93597ed7db57:1

value
589015
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ed639b10a79da9035f25f57080522caac9a01672 OP_EQUAL
address
3PLDPjZAr1ZGZfKt7NZ8HTmr49NBHZh81e
transaction
dc5d58804ab457f652b4c7a4e5f76e00a1d211766fb3cb661dab93597ed7db57
confirmations
487066
spent
true